I'm afraid there is actually no difference at all. The scammer could have sent the BTC to Binance or other exchanges to sell. BTC in Binance and other centralized and decentralized exchanges are not guaranteed to be clean. There is no way we could tell whether the BTC we are buying from centralized and decentralized exchanges are stolen or not unless we are buying virgin coins.

Exactly. Either we buy BTC from an exchange or not, we can't really know from where are actually coming. Even if authorities can trace stolen BTC, they are not as fast as the process is not fast and that gives time to any scammer to move.

Ideally, transactions should be P2P to avoid third parties.

Your story are lack of information, we don't know what P2P marketplace they use (direct P2P without platform, centralized P2P, or decentralized P2P). If they use direct P2P or DEX P2P both of them should be safe as long as they didn't go through local/centralized exchange asking their KYC, since the police only know the public address but they don't have any idea which person using that address.

You are right that Dex are the perfect place to trade coins without leaving behind any trace but not all fraudsters knew this, if one has nothing to hide anyways there isn't any reason to hide how you transact crypto
This is what you write on your topic before "the person didn't know who's he trade", how can you know you trade with good or bad person in P2P or DEX? it's impossible since you picking random person.

If you trading on P2P you're more high risk to get dirty Bitcoin, while on CEX they've AML policy and own algorithm to red flag a suspicious address with high amount money and froze the coins + asking KYC. Though we can't really sure how good is the system, but at least the potential you get the dirty Bitcoin will be lesser.

The best solution of this problem is using Bitcoin mixer and using DEX.

The problem here is not from where you should buy cryptos but that most law enforcement agencies don't understand how the blockchain technology works. Just because someone's address can be linked to a thief's address, doesn't necessary mean he is involved with him.
But to be safe and avoid getting in such troubles without sacrificing your privacy, you should always use mixers or addresses that can't be linked to your real identity when dealing with a person you don't know. Also, document everything that can later serve you as a proof that you really bought those coins such as chat logs, bank transfers...

It's not really about hiding transactions on the internet but your safety on the internet as well as in the real world.
Giving out KYC details means giving away your personal details as well as the place where you live.
I have seen that KYC details are available for sale on the dark web such as the case of leaked Ledge Nano data.
Most of the people who bought Ledger Nano hardware wallet were receiving threats because their personal details were leaked.
So giving away KYC details does concern some people.

Probably the OP means that the bought bitcoins were considered, as they call it, "dirty"
Today, there is a lot of information about what "dirty bitcoins" are and how not to get caught buying such coins. Probably already from the name, it is clear that they include bitcoins, which were involved in any fraudulent activities, and all those who have anything to do with them are taken into account by the investigation services.
As for the exchanges, if suspected, they have the right to freeze funds. The verification is well done by Chainalysis, which has the Chainalysis KYT product. With its help, the past of cryptocurrencies is revealed. But it is unfair to blame a "bona fide purchaser" who has nothing to do with criminal activity.

Yes, if you're buying from another person directly, there will always be a risk that you will receive some very directly tainted bitcoins, the risk may be very small, but it's there.

But with centralized exchange all the funds are pooled so the users won't have to deal with it, the authorities will contact the exchange. Unless the exchange is laundering money and will itself get shut down, like it happened to BTC-E.

There is actually nothing wrong with KYC verification on centralized exchanges with good reputation per se, but many crypto users try their possible best to protect their privacy and their data, it's not about having the intentions of stealing or hiding anything, but just cause people value their personal data and wouldn't want a situation were it'll be sold on the dark market. There have been numerous incidents of crypto exchanges being hacked and users data exposed to dangerous people, this can put people in danger as their personal information is what's submitted to complete KYC verification.

Having said that, governments use centralized exchanges to track people, as the exchange holds the data of their users and the government has the power to request for it, this is another reason people shy away from centralized exchanges. There is absolutely nothing wrong with dex exchanges and it has nothing to do with 'criminals', it's just an avenue for crypto users to maintain a high level of privacy and security.
